The number of inhabitants in Prato (Leventina) has fallen by 6.85%, to 381, over the past 3 years due to population decline.

Population statistics

Average income totals CHF 58,380.

8.79%% of the population hold a university degree, 17.31% have completed higher vocational training, 54.4% of the population have an SEK II qualification (school-leaving certificate or apprenticeship) and 19.78% of residents are currently completing compulsory schooling.

According to the data, this is a residential area with high social standards and an educated population.

Approximately 1.57% of the population is currently unemployed.

Taxes

The total tax percentage in the area is 12.01%. Factors such as income, marital status and the amount of deductions are decisive for the tax rate.

Retired, married couples (over 65) pay an average of 16.32% tax in Prato (Leventina), married couples with two children 6.82% and childless married couples 10.6%%. The rate of taxation for an unmarried person with no children is 17.69%.

New builds

New living space has been built in Prato (Leventina) in the last 5 years. For example, 4 new apartments have been constructed.

One 3-room apartment and one 4-room apartment were created.

In addition, 2 further apartments with 6 or more rooms were created.

Housing stock

Thanks to new construction, the housing stock in Prato (Leventina) has grown, and there are now a total of 397 apartments.

The number of 1-room apartments in the total housing supply is 10.

Additionally, there are 33 apartments with 2 rooms, 111 apartments with 3 rooms and 118 apartments with a full 4 rooms.

Finally, the stock of 5-room properties includes 70 apartments, and there are also 55 large apartments with at least 6 rooms.

Vacant apartments

The rate of empty apartments in Prato (Leventina) is 0.25%.

At the moment, 0.9% of the 3-room apartments are unoccupied.
